Property Description for 301 East 80th Street, 4-B

Welcome to the Beckford Tower, Residence 4B, a very spacious 1,999 square-foot two bedroom, two-and-a-half bathroom home with an additional den. A gracious entry foyer featuring herringbone flooring with an adjoining gallery leads you past a cozy study and into an expansive living room with meticulous detailing by Studio Sofield throughout, over 10-foot ceilings, and rift and quarter-sawn 4-inch wide white oak flooring with herringbone pattern.The striking herringbone flooring continues into an adjacent separate windowed dining room. A pre-war sensibility then meets a contemporary perspective in the form of a custom-designed Christopher Peacock kitchen with Statuary marble countertop and backsplash. The oversized living room with large windows providing an abundance of light. The elegantly appointed kitchen holds a Sub-Zero refrigerator/freezer, 45 bottle wine refrigerator; Wolf six-burner gas range w/ fully vented hood, microwave oven and Miele dishwasher. A Franke sink is equipped w/ Dornbracht polished chrome fittings w/ Insinkerator garbage disposal. Off the kitchen is a conveniently located laundry/mud room with side by side washer and vented dryer. The primary suite features a large walk-in-closet and a full wall of additional closet space. The bathroom has a custom millwork double vanity, Statuary marble countertop, Kohler sink custom-mirrored Robern medicine cabinet, and polished nickel light sconces. Statuary marble walls and flooring w/ a Versilia accent border and Statuary marble mosaic field accompany you on radiant heated floors to a beautiful fluted glass shower with integrated towel bars. A Kohler soaking tub w/ a Statuary marble deck serves as a calming oasis and sparkling Lefroy Brooks fittings delivers an exquisite finishing touch. The graceful secondary bathrooms showcases a custom vanity w/ Statuarietto marble countertop, Kohler sink, Robern medicine cabinet w/ an integrated mirror, polished nickel light sconces, and Lefroy Brooks fittings. White glass walls and Statuarietto marble flooring directs to a Kohler soaking tub w/ a Statuarietto marble deck. The powder room reveals a stunning custom vanity, Manhattan Dark marble countertop, White Fantasy marble surround, base and flooring, and Lefroy Brooks fittings. An additional room can be utilised as a playroom, den or guest sleeping area. This Unit has four-pipe HVAC system w/ zoned climate control. Double-height entry vestibule leads residents into a soaring double height lobby, grand reception room w/ fireplace, and a windowed library lounge. Full amenities include a spectacular 65-foot swimming pool w/ hot tub and intricate metal & glass ceiling, double-height basketball court, expansive fitness center, yoga & training studios, piano bar & lounge, child's playroom designed by Roto, multi-purpose game room and party room w/ catering kitchen and dining room.Located at the corner of East 80th, close in proximity of public transportation, with the nearby 86th Street subway station offering easy access to downtown.

Upper East Side | Manhattan

Quick Profile

Exuding a cosmopolitan, refined air that is reminiscent of Paris or other European cities, the Upper East Side (the UES, to local cognoscenti) has a reputation as being a bastion of wealth and privilege. Even though it was built by American “royalty” families like the Vanderbilts, Roosevelts, Kennedys, Carnegies and Rockefellers, whose elaborate mansions once anchored Fifth Avenue, there are affordable housing options throughout the neighborhood. The further east you move, away from Central Park and the more commercial avenues, the more likely you are to find quiet, tree-lined streets with historic townhouses and brownstones. Keep your eye out for reasonably priced apartments in pre-war low-rise and even a few high-rise buildings.

With abundant, beautifully landscaped green spaces, including the oasis of Central Park acting like a backyard, the area is quiet and lushly green. You can relax and unwind in John Jay Park, Carl Schurz Park or take a stroll along the East River Promenade. The whole neighborhood seems isolated from the workaday chaos of the city at large. Add to that the history of the neighborhood and the abundance of cultural institutions, and you have a uniquely welcoming neighborhood.

Known for its abundance of high-end retail shopping, especially on Madison Avenue, the Upper East Side is host to the Barneys New York flagship department store. Here you can find upscale goods, fashion and home decor items. You will also find the edgy runway-inspired Alexander McQueen collections. If you are dying to treat your feet to red-soled opulence, be sure to visit the Christian Louboutin boutique. These are only a small sampling of this high-end shopper’s paradise that features everything from designer boutiques that offer the ultimate in haute couture to resale shops where you can find last season’s best on sale at hefty discounts .

There are many unique dining experiences, from fine dining to the casual bite-on-the-go, awaiting you in the UES. Sushi is going through a renaissance in the city, and the best omakase-style sushi can be found at Sasabune on E 73rd Street. Omakase sushi means that you leave the choice of ingredients, preparation method and presentation to the chef. Elegant French cuisine can be experienced at JoJo, E 64th Street, housed in gorgeous townhouse. Just for fun, visit the Lexington Candy Shop on Lexington Avenue, to get a taste of an old-fashioned soda fountain.
